Abstract
Anticancer and immuno-modulatory activities of methanol extracts from different parts, bark, wood and leaf, of Cornus macrophylla Wall. were investigated in this study. All extracts at a concentration of 1.0mg/ml showed relativity low cytotoxicities on human normal kidney cell (HEK293) by approximately 25%. Bark extract of C. macrophylla showed the highest anticancer activity on human lung cancer cell line (A549) and human breast cancer cell line (MCF-7) by 57.4% and 58.7%, respectively, at a concentration of 1.0mg/ml. All extracts enhanced the growth of human B and T cells, showing 38.7% and 65.9% increase compared to control, respectively, by 5 days incubation with bark extract. The secretions of interleukin 6 (IL6) and tumor necrosis factor alpha (TNF-$\alpha$) from human B and T cells were significantly increased by extracts, especially bark extract. B or T cell medium, which contains cytokines (IL 6 and TNF-$\alpha$) secreted by bark extract treatment for 5 days, time-dependently enhanced the growth of NK-92MI cells with the maximal effect at 5th day of incubation. These results suggest that C. macrophylla, especially bark, has the potential for anticancer and immuno-modulatory activities.
